Synopsis

The Wreckeris another adventure novel by the duo ofRobert Louis StevensonandLloyd Osbourne. Readers would be confused about the stories and events split across with any links are finally connected in the ending chapter. A missing ship and the lost crew members and resolved in typical Stevenson's style of writing.
